Why Look for a Trade Ideas Alternative?
Before diving into the competitors, let's look at the primary drawbacks of Trade Ideas:
- The Price Barrier: At $228/mo, it's a major drag on small accounts. You need to make $2,700+ a year in profits just to break even on software.
- Steep Learning Curve: The platform looks and feels like it was built in 2005. Configuring custom alerts and scanners requires a significant time investment.
- System Requirements: To run the desktop version smoothly, you need a high-performance Windows PC. Mac users are forced to use a simplified web-based version.

2. Tickeron — Best for Ready-Made AI Pattern Scans ($50 - $90/mo)
Tickeron uses AI engines to scan the market for specific chart patterns (head and shoulders, double bottoms, etc.) and provides a probability rating for each trade setup. It offers a variety of web-based "AI Robots" that trade pre-defined strategies.
- Where it beats Trade Ideas: Clearer pattern recognition UI and cheaper price tiers.
- Where it falls short: The pricing structure is highly fragmented — you often have to buy individual "robots" or features separately, which can add up quickly.
- Best for: Technical traders who love chart pattern breakouts but want AI to scan for them.
3. TrendSpider — Best for Chart Automation & Backtesting ($39 - $79/mo)
TrendSpider is a web-based charting powerhouse. It automates support/resistance lines, detects multi-timeframe pattern breakouts, and allows you to backtest visual strategies without writing code. It is the closest browser-based equivalent to Trade Ideas for technical analysis.
- Where it beats Trade Ideas: Modern, intuitive UI, superior charting tools, and full compatibility with Mac/Linux.
- Where it falls short: It doesn't have the same level of real-time momentum alerts for rapid day trading.
- Best for: Visual swing traders who want automated technical analysis and strategy testing.
4. TradingView — Best for Charting & Custom Coding ($12.95 - $59.95/mo)
TradingView is the most popular charting software in the world. While not strictly an "AI scanner," its stock screener has advanced significantly, and its Pine Script programming language allows you to build or import custom automated alerting systems.
- Where it beats Trade Ideas: Beautiful, lightweight web charts, a massive community sharing free scripts, and global market coverage.
- Where it falls short: It lacks built-in AI signal generation; you must write or find your own alerts.
- Best for: Traders who prefer doing their own research and manual chart setups.
5. Webull Screener — Best Free Option for Beginners ($0)
For traders with absolutely zero budget, Webull's desktop and mobile apps offer surprisingly robust, real-time scanning tools. You can filter by indicators (RSI, MACD, Moving Averages), financial metrics, and price patterns without paying a dime.
- Where it beats Trade Ideas: 100% free, integrates directly with zero-commission trading, and has an excellent mobile interface.
- Where it falls short: No automated AI predictive alerts, and basic scanning filters compared to dedicated paid software.
- Best for: Complete beginners starting with small capital who need basic real-time alerts.
